Tasks
Assemble and install electrical, plumbing, mechanical, hydraulic, and
structural
components and accessories, using hand
or
power tools.
Clean, strip, prime, and sand
structural
surfaces and materials to prepare them for bonding.
Communicate with other
workers
to coordinate fitting and alignment of heavy parts,
or
to facilitate processing of repair parts.
Cure bonded
structures
, using portable
or
stationary curing equipment.
Examine engines through specially designed openings while
working
from ladders
or
scaffolds,
or
use hoists
or
lifts to remove the entire engine from an aircraft.
Inspect completed
work
to certify that maintenance meets standards and that aircraft are ready for operation.
Maintain, repair, and rebuild aircraft
structures
, functional components, and parts, such as wings and fuselage, rigging, hydraulic units, oxygen systems, fuel systems, electrical systems, gaskets,
or
seals.
Modify aircraft
structures
, space vehicles, systems,
or
components, following drawings, schematics, charts, engineering orders, and technical publications.
